A Potential Malware Indicator: Multiple Redirects

Encountering multiple redirects when browsing to a website can be a sign that harmful code is at play. Legitimate websites generally don't employ excessive numbers of redirects, as this can be a nuisance. If you notice bj66 your browser being rerouted to different URLs, exercise caution and consider backing out.

Analyzing Unreliable Links

In the vast and dynamic realm of the internet, it is crucial to verify the reliability of the links we encounter. Unreliable links can lead to suspicious websites, transmit viruses, or simply offer irrelevant or outdated data. To safeguard yourself from these potential dangers, it is essential to hone a critical eye and learn how to spot unreliable links.

One effective strategy involves observing the URL itself. Look for warning signs, such as grammatical errors, unusual characters, or a domain name that seems dubious. Additionally, be cautious of links that seem too good to be true or guarantee something unrealistic.

Furthermore, it is beneficial to refer to trusted sources before clicking on any link. If you receive a link from an unknown sender, exercise caution. Verify the sender's identity and review their message carefully for any clues of deception. Remember, it is always better to err on the side of caution when it comes to online safety.
